Buying vitamin D: an overview of forms, dosage, and selection criteria
In short, vitamin D is a fat-soluble prohormone that the body makes itself when it gets enough sunlight. In Central Europe, UVB radiation is generally insufficient to meet requirements, especially from October to March. Vitamin D supplements are available in D2 and D3 forms, as well as in drops, capsules, or tablets, with dosages ranging from 800 IU to 20,000 IU. The German Nutrition Society (DGE) recommends an intake of 800 IU (20 µg) per day if the body is unable to produce it naturally.
What is vitamin D?
- Despite its name, vitamin D isn't a traditional vitamin but a prohormone: the body can make it itself in the skin when exposed to sunlight (UVB).
- It's fat-soluble, so it's best absorbed when taken with a fatty meal or drink.
- The body usually meets most of its needs through sunlight; only a small amount can be obtained from food.
- Vitamin D levels in the blood are measured by the 25(OH)D (calcidiol) value.
Vitamin D2 vs. Vitamin D3: The difference
Characteristic | Vitamin D2 (ergocalciferol) | Vitamin D3 (cholecalciferol) |
|---|---|---|
Origin | Plant-based sources, such as mushrooms and yeast | Animal sources (e.g., lanolin) or plant-based sources from lichens |
Suitable for vegans | Yes | Only for lichen-based products |
Bioavailability | Considered less stable in blood levels | Considered the form found in the body, with a more stable duration of action |
Prevalence in dietary supplements | Less common | The most commonly used form |
A comparison of dosage forms
Form | Composition | Special features |
|---|---|---|
Drops | Vitamin D dissolved in a carrier oil (e.g., sunflower or olive oil) | Individually dosable, also suitable for infants and children |
Capsules | Vitamin D in oil, enclosed within a capsule shell | Fixed dosage per capsule, with no taste |
Tablets | Vitamin D in a solid matrix, sometimes with excipients | Easy to dose, longer shelf life |
Lozenges | Vitamin D that melts in your mouth | An alternative for those who find it difficult to swallow capsules or tablets |
Intake recommendations
Information on daily requirements varies depending on the source:
- DGE (German Nutrition Society): 800 IU (20 µg) per day when there is no endogenous production, as an estimate for an adequate intake.
- EFSA (European Food Safety Authority): Tolerable Upper Intake Level (UL) of 4,000 IU (100 µg) per day for adults.
- High-dose supplements (10,000–20,000 IU): In practice, these are sometimes used as a weekly dose or for short-term use, usually after consulting a doctor or based on a measured blood level.
The appropriate dosage for each individual depends on factors such as body weight, sun exposure, skin pigmentation, age, and current blood levels. A blood test is the only reliable way to determine your vitamin D levels.
What to consider when buying
- Dosage per serving: Check if it's given in IU (International Units) or µg (1 µg = 40 IU) and compare this to your desired daily dose.
- Carrier for drops/capsules: The type of oil used (e.g., olive, coconut, MCT, or sunflower oil) affects taste and how well it is tolerated.
- Additives: The number and type of excipients, colourants, and preservatives vary depending on the manufacturer.
- Combination supplements: Some products also contain vitamin K2, magnesium, or calcium – useful for those who want to get multiple nutrients at once.
- Origin (D2 vs. D3): For vegan diets, plant-based D3 supplements (from lichens) or D2 supplements are relevant.
- Certifications: Organic seals, laboratory analyses, or Veganz/V-Label certifications can guide your selection.
Who often considers taking supplements?
According to specialist literature, the following groups consider supplementation more often than average or statistically have lower blood levels more frequently:
- People who get little sun exposure (e.g., those who mainly work indoors)
- People living in northern latitudes, especially during the autumn and winter months
- Older people (the skin's natural synthesis declines with age)
- People with darker skin pigmentation
- People who mostly cover their skin
- Infants (for rickets prevention, as recommended by a doctor)
- Pregnant and breastfeeding women (in consultation with a doctor)
According to the DGE, it is estimated that a significant proportion of the German population has blood levels below the reference range defined by the DGE during the winter months.

Quick overview
- Vitamin D is unique among vitamins: the body can make it itself in the skin with the help of UVB sunlight, rather than having to get it entirely from food [1].
- According to EU-approved claims, it contributes to normal calcium absorption, normal bones, normal teeth, normal muscle function, and the normal functioning of the immune system [3][4].
- The maximum tolerable intake in the EU is 100 µg (4,000 IU) per day for adults, including pregnant and breastfeeding women [2].
- The only reliable way to determine your vitamin D status is with a 25-hydroxyvitamin D (25-OH-D) blood test, which a doctor will then assess [8].
- Deficiency is most common in winter, in northern latitudes, and among people who get little exposure to sunlight [8][9].

Different organizations recommend varying doses of vitamin D. For example, in cases where vitamin D formation through sunlight is deficient, the DGE currently recommends a dose of 400 IU for infants up to 1 year of age and 800 IU for children, adolescents, adults, seniors, and pregnant and nursing women.
According to vitamin D experts this recommendation is too low and only represents the minimum daily intake required to stave off rickets.
